About 311c
311c is a semi-detached house in Petworth (GU28 0DF). It has a recorded floor area of 69 m² (around 743 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(May 2025)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in May 2010 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Average;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and main heating d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 88), a 2-band jump.
Across 2012–2016, sale prices on this property compounded at 14.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£405,000 sits 58.8% above the 2016 sale of £255,000. Last sold in March 2016, so it's been off the market for around 10 years.
